Self-help Yourself: Find Your "Kick-ass" Mentor in a Self-help Book; Follow the Principles and Create Your Better Life

Rate this book
Are you stressed-out? Want to hone a skill? Having relationships problems? Do you feel like you are wedged in a rut? Don't be frustrated. Answers to these and other questions are available... self-help yourself. Self-help can set you free from having to map out your own plans to deal with angst, worries, and self-doubt. You don't have to go hungry to lose the ten pounds you've been struggling with. Self-help books, audio tapes, CDs DVDs etc., with at least fifty ways to diet and exercise, are 'out there'. Steele debunks some widely held myths about what self-help can fix and cannot fix and talks down some negative assumptions which some folks already have about self-help. Steele convinces you that it is okay to use a self-help method to address and even perfect an area of your life.
